"Pattudala" is the Telugu dubbed version of the Tamil action thriller "Vidaamuyarchi," starring Ajith Kumar, Trisha Krishnan, Arjun Sarja, and Regina Cassandra. Directed by Magizh Thirumeni and produced by Lyca Productions, the film hit theaters on February 6, 2025.

The story follows Arjun (Ajith), whose estranged wife Kayal (Trisha) gets kidnapped during their journey to her hometown. Arjun is forced into a dangerous game by the kidnapper Rakshith (Arjun Sarja) and must unravel the mystery behind Kayal's abduction to save her.

Ajith Kumar carries the film with his charismatic screen presence and delivers a convincing performance as an action hero. Trisha Krishnan does justice to her role, while Arjun Sarja and Regina Cassandra's performances are underwhelming.

Director Magizh Thirumeni fails to elevate the predictable plot with engaging storytelling. Anirudh Ravichander's music is surprisingly lackluster, but Om Prakash's cinematography effectively captures the scenic locales. The editing could have been tighter, and the dubbing is adequate.

Positives:

  • Ajith Kumar's screen presence and action sequences
  • Decent chemistry between Ajith and Trisha
  • Visually appealing cinematography

Drawbacks:

  • Predictable and unoriginal storyline
  • Lackluster performances from the supporting cast
  • Unimpressive music and slow pace

Verdict:

"Pattudala" is a routine action thriller that relies heavily on Ajith Kumar's star power. While his fans might enjoy his performance and the action sequences, the film fails to deliver a thrilling experience due to its predictable plot and lackluster execution.

Rating: 2/5
